Essential Duties and Responsibilities (includes, but not limited to):

  • Perform cardiac monitoring, observe telemetry monitors to track heart rhythms, recognize, and report arrhythmias or other significant changes to the patient's condition
  • Address a broad range of conditions such as infections, diabetes, post-operative recovery, or chronic illnesses
  • Monitor of vital signs such as heart rate, blood pressure, oxygen saturation, and conduct detailed physical assessments to detect subtle changes in condition
  • Administer medications, particularly those used for managing cardiac conditions (such as antiarrhythmics, beta-blockers, or anticoagulants) and pain management, infection control (e.g., antibiotics), or chronic disease management
  • Manage IV lines, administer fluids, and monitoring hydration levels; ensure correct dosages and observe for potential interactions or side effects
  • Teach patients about heart-healthy practices, conditions, medications, post-discharge care and follow-up care
  • Provide guidance on the importance of lifestyle changes to improve cardiac health, discharge instructions, and lifestyle recommendations to prevent readmission
